At the core of the Intraocular Lens Processing Diamond Tool is its diamond-coated cutting edge, which allows for intricate milling and accurate shaping of the IOLs. The diamond material is not only durable but also provides exceptional cutting precision. Unlike traditional machining tools, the diamond coating minimizes the risk of chipping and distortion, ensuring that each lens meets stringent quality standards. This precision is essential, as even minor deviations in the lens shape can result in significant impacts on patient outcomes.

The tool’s versatility is one of its standout advantages. Capable of handling a range of materials, including various types of optical polymers, the Intraocular Lens Processing Diamond Tool can adapt to different production requirements. This flexibility allows manufacturers to switch between lens types with minimal downtime, thereby increasing overall productivity. For instance, the same tool can be effectively employed for producing multifocal or toric lenses, catering to diverse patient needs while minimizing equipment overhead.

Precision is further enhanced through advanced technological integration within the processing tool. Many modern Intraocular Lens Processing Diamond Tools come equipped with computer numerical control (CNC) systems that allow for automated adjustments and real-time monitoring of dimensions. This smart technology ensures that any deviations are promptly addressed, maintaining high standards in quality control. With automated solutions in place, there is less room for human error, which underscores the importance of reliable and consistent manufacturing processes.
